Transaction 54697060bfefa2d4d865e8af39a2818f5c91fdb1cacd7289dbc67438ad43632a
1 Input
1 Output
-
54697060bfefa2d4d865e8af39a2818f5c91fdb1cacd7289dbc67438ad43632a:0
- value
- 305114095
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ef86ae3b0e1bd33cf4635ca8128f5b2de573d33
- address
- bc1qrmux4casux7n8n6xxh9gz284kt09w0fnjtzj06